2016-01-11 6 views
1

У меня есть массив для идентификаторов и содержимого для этого идентификатора в ответе JSON. как я могу получить содержимое на основе идентификатора, который я получил?Получить объект JSON на основе другого значения JSON

Например, если ID равен 1 (возвращает из json), я хочу получить данные json с помощью «data.id» (ID равен 1), потому что я поместил содержимое в массив с именем ID. Я не могу заменить там идентификатор, он ищет сам объект json.

user_data = JSON.parse(data); 
jQuery.each(user_data.id, function(key, value) 
{ 
    var ref_id = value; 
    jQuery.each(user_data."{REF_ID HERE}",function(key1,value1){ 
     console.log("Works"); 
    }); 
}); 

Любая помощь будет принята с благодарностью.

Это ответ JSON я получаю. Существует массив id, я хочу получить содержимое для каждого id

ответ

0

Вы ищете скобки.

user_data[ref_id] 
+0

Благодарим за отзыв. Не могли бы вы просмотреть отредактированный вопрос и дать мне свое предложение? –

Смежные вопросы